Unreal Engine Developers: The Backbone of Modern Game Development

Introduction to Unreal Engine and Game Development Outsourcing

In the world of game development, the choice of engine can significantly influence the success of a project. The Unreal Engine, known for its stunning graphics and robust performance, has emerged as a preferred choice among developers. As businesses strive to launch high-quality games in an increasingly competitive landscape, the role of an Unreal Engine developer becomes critical.

Businesses are increasingly turning to game development outsourcing companies like Pinglestudio to leverage top-tier talent globally. In this article, we will delve deep into the significance of Unreal Engine developers in the outsourcing landscape, the essential skills they possess, and why they are pivotal to the success of any gaming project.

Why Choose Unreal Engine?

The Unreal Engine stands out due to its unmatched ability to deliver:

  • High-Quality Graphics: Unreal Engine is renowned for its photorealistic visuals that captivate players’ attention.
  • Robust Performance: The engine is optimized for performance, ensuring smooth gameplay even with complex scenes.
  • Versatility: From mobile games to AAA titles, Unreal Engine caters to a wide range of gaming platforms.
  • Rich Asset Library: The engine comes with a substantial library of assets and tools that streamline the development process.

These features make Unreal Engine a prime choice for developers and businesses looking to create engaging gaming experiences.

The Role of Unreal Engine Developers in Game Development Outsourcing

An Unreal Engine developer is more than just a programmer; they are the architects of the gaming world. Their role encompasses various responsibilities, including:

  1. Game Design: They collaborate with game designers to create compelling gameplay mechanics.
  2. Coding: Proficient in languages like C++, these developers write code to implement gameplay features.
  3. Level Design: They create immersive environments, crafting levels that enhance player engagement.
  4. Optimization: Unreal Engine developers optimize games for performance, ensuring they run seamlessly on all targeted platforms.
  5. Collaboration: They work closely with artists, sound engineers, and other developers to bring the game's vision to life.

Each of these responsibilities requires a unique skill set, demonstrating why outsourcing to specialized Unreal Engine developers is a game-changer for businesses.

Essential Skills of an Unreal Engine Developer

When hiring an Unreal Engine developer, businesses should look for specific skills that are crucial for successful game development:

  • Proficiency in C++: This is the primary language used in Unreal Engine, and expertise in it is essential.
  • Blueprint Scripting: Familiarity with Unreal’s visual scripting language allows for rapid prototyping and gameplay feature implementation.
  • Level Design Tools: Knowledge of tools such as the Level Editor, which is pivotal for creating engaging game environments.
  • 3D Graphics Programming: Understanding the fundamentals of 3D graphics programming helps in creating visually appealing games.
  • Analytical Thinking: Problem-solving skills are vital in debugging and optimizing game performance.
  • Team Collaboration: The ability to work well in teams, navigating between various disciplines within game development.

These skills not only highlight a developer’s capability but also their potential to drive a project’s success forward.

Benefits of Outsourcing Game Development to Unreal Engine Developers

Partnering with a game development outsourcing company that specializes in Unreal Engine can provide numerous advantages:

  1. Access to Global Talent: Companies can tap into a diverse pool of skilled developers from around the world.
  2. Cost Efficiency: Outsourcing can significantly reduce development costs without compromising quality.
  3. Faster Time to Market: Experienced developers can expedite the game development process, ensuring quicker releases.
  4. Focus on Core Competencies: By outsourcing, companies can concentrate on their main business areas while experts handle game development.
  5. Scalability: Businesses can easily scale their teams up or down based on project needs, offering flexibility in resource management.

These benefits demonstrate why many successful companies are embracing outsourcing as a strategy to enhance their game development efforts.

Choosing the Right Unreal Engine Developer

Selecting the right Unreal Engine developer is crucial for the success of your gaming project. Here are some steps to ensure you make the right choice:

  • Evaluate Portfolios: Review previous work to assess the quality and style of projects completed.
  • Check References: Speak to past employers or clients to gauge reliability and skill levels.
  • Assess Communication Skills: Effective communication is key in a collaborative environment.
  • Conduct Technical Interviews: Test their knowledge and problem-solving abilities through practical assessments.
  • Discuss Project Management Approaches: Ensure their methods align with your project’s needs.

By following these steps, businesses can secure a talented and reliable Unreal Engine developer.

The Future of Unreal Engine Development in Outsourcing

As technology continues to evolve, so does the landscape of game development. The increasing demand for immersive and high-quality gaming experiences indicates that the need for skilled Unreal Engine developers will only grow. Factors driving this demand include:

  • Advancements in VR and AR: The rise of virtual and augmented reality games requires exceptional graphics and performance capabilities.
  • Increased Mobile Gaming: Mobile platforms are becoming increasingly powerful, necessitating games that leverage Unreal’s capabilities.
  • Cross-Platform Development: Developers are now expected to create games that function seamlessly across multiple platforms.
  • Player Engagement: More emphasis on player experience means developers need to innovate continuously to keep players engaged.

With these trends, partnering with an expert Unreal Engine developer will be pivotal for companies looking to remain competitive in the gaming industry.

Conclusion: Embracing the Unreal Engine Developer Advantage

In summary, the role of an Unreal Engine developer is indispensable in the realm of game development outsourcing. Their unique skills and expertise can dramatically impact the success of a gaming project. By leveraging outsourcing strategies with companies like Pinglestudio, businesses can ensure they are not just meeting industry standards but setting new ones.

As the gaming industry continues to evolve, now is the best time to invest in skilled developers capable of bringing innovative ideas to life. The future of gaming is bright, and with the right team of Unreal Engine developers, the possibilities are limitless.

© 2023 Pinglestudio. All rights reserved.

Comments